Verifying Apache Configuration for PHP Scripts
How to Verify Apache server configuration for PHP scripts support?
✍: FYIcenter.com
1. Assuming that your Apache server is installed at C:\Program Files\Apache Software Foundation\Apache2.2
2. Make sure that your Apache server is running.
3. Use "notepad" to enter this simple PHP script:
<html> <body> This is <?php echo "my first PHP script"; ?>. </body> </html>
4. Save this script as C:\Program Files\Apache Software Foundation\Apache2.2\htdocs\my_first.php.
5. Run a Web browser and enter the this URL: http://localhost:8080/my_first.php.
You will see that Apache server runs the script with php-cgi.exe and returns the result in the browser window as:
